Output 31a653ecf71d7f0547fc2cdaf068e608b5fe6c862ed9657a8f91abd2038e92e8:31

value
999869681
script pubkey
OP_0 OP_PUSHBYTES_20 c84b43b3328ba4f5e6701348aa79eeb3f13cf175
address
bc1qep958vej3wj0tenszdy2570wk0cneut4y8xklf
transaction
31a653ecf71d7f0547fc2cdaf068e608b5fe6c862ed9657a8f91abd2038e92e8
spent
true